Probabilistic Selection Approaches in Decomposition-based Evolutionary Algorithms for Offline Data-Driven Multiobjective Optimization
2022
In offline data-driven multiobjective optimization, no new data is available during the optimization process. Approximation models, also known as surrogates, are built using the provided offline data. A multiobjective evolutionary algorithm can be utilized to find solutions by using these surrogates. The accuracy of the approximated solutions depends on the surrogates and approximations typically involve uncertainties. In this paper, we propose probabilistic selection approaches that utilize the uncertainty information of the Kriging models (as surrogates) to improve the solution process in offline data-driven multiobjective optimization. Accelerated transport and growth with symmetrized dynamics
2013
In this paper we consider a model of accelerated dynamics with the rules modified from those of the recently proposed [Dong et al., Phys. Rev. Lett. 109, 130602 (2012)] accelerated exclusion process (AEP) such that particle-vacancy symmetry is restored to facilitate a mapping to a solid-on-solid growth model in $1+1$ dimensions. In addition to kicking a particle ahead of the moving particle, as in the AEP, in our model another particle from behind is drawn, provided it is within the ``distance of interaction'' denoted by ${\ensuremath{\ell}}_{\mathrm{max}}$. Causal complexity of new product development processes : a mechanism-based approach
2018
The outcomes of new product development (NPD) processes are dependent on the interplay of several interdependent activities. One product development activity can be dependent on the presence or absence of other activities, different kinds of NDP processes may lead to the same outcome, and specific kinds of activities may have a positive effect in one process but no effect in other processes. However, we currently lack means to examine and explain this causal complexity inherent in NPD processes. Investigating the causal mechanisms underlying the customization of software development methods
2017
Over the last four decades, software development has been one of the mainstream topics in the Software Engineering and Information Systems disciplines. Thousands of methods have been put forward offering prescriptions for software development processes. The goal of these methods is to produce high-quality software in a systematic manner. However, it is widely known that these methods are rarely followed as prescribed – developers often modify or skip different steps, practices, or quality rules recommended by software development methods. Decoupling on the Wiener Space, Related Besov Spaces, and Applications to BSDEs
2021
We introduce a decoupling method on the Wiener space to define a wide class of anisotropic Besov spaces. The decoupling method is based on a general distributional approach and not restricted to the Wiener space. The class of Besov spaces we introduce contains the traditional isotropic Besov spaces obtained by the real interpolation method, but also new spaces that are designed to investigate backwards stochastic differential equations (BSDEs). As examples we discuss the Besov regularity (in the sense of our spaces) of forward diffusions and local times.
